Is 75 505 005 a perfect square number?

A number is a perfect square (or a square number) if its square root is an integer; that is to say, it is the product of an integer with itself. Here, the square root of 75 505 005 is about 8 689.362.

Thus, the square root of 75 505 005 is not an integer, and therefore 75 505 005 is not a square number.

What is the square number of 75 505 005?

The square of a number (here 75 505 005) is the result of the product of this number (75 505 005) by itself (i.e., 75 505 005 × 75 505 005); the square of 75 505 005 is sometimes called "raising 75 505 005 to the power 2", or "75 505 005 squared".

The square of 75 505 005 is 5 701 005 780 050 025 because 75 505 005 × 75 505 005 = 75 505 0052 = 5 701 005 780 050 025.

As a consequence, 75 505 005 is the square root of 5 701 005 780 050 025.
